Get Application Configuration Filtered

get

/applications/{applicationName}/configurationkeys

Returns all the configuration properties currently set for the specified application, with option to filter by configured value.

Request

Path Parameters
Query Parameters
  • Specify all to return all configured properties. Specify true to return enabled configuration properties. Specify false to return configuration properties that are turned off.

  • Filter key to refine the configuration property results.

Response

200 Response

OK

The configuration properties were retrieved successfully.

400 Response

Bad Request

Failed to get the configuration properties. The application name may be incorrect.

500 Response

Internal Server Error.

Examples

The following example shows how to get configuration properties currently set for the specified Essbase application, with the option to filter by configured value.

This example uses cURL to access the REST API from a Windows shell script. The calling user's ID and password are variables whose values are set in properties.bat.

Script with cURL Command

call properties.bat
curl -X GET "https://myserver.example.com:9001/essbase/rest/v1/applications/Sample_Dynamic/configurationkeys?links=none&configured=true&key=*CACHESIZE" -u %User%:%Password%

Example of Response Body

The following example shows the contents of the response body in JSON format.

{
  "items" : [ {
    "key" : "ASODEFAULTCACHESIZE",
    "description" : "Set the default size for the aggregate storage cache associated with aggregate storage databases",
    "syntax" : "ASODEFAULTCACHESIZE n",
    "example" : "ASODEFAULTCACHESIZE 200",
    "configured" : false
  }, {
    "key" : "DATACACHESIZE",
    "description" : "Define the value for the data cache size for Essbase databases.",
    "syntax" : "DATACACHESIZE n",
    "example" : "DATACACHESIZE 90M",
    "configured" : false
  }, {
    "key" : "INDEXCACHESIZE",
    "description" : "Define the value for the index cache size for Essbase databases.",
    "syntax" : "INDEXCACHESIZE n",
    "example" : "INDEXCACHESIZE 100M",
    "configured" : false
  }, {
    "key" : "MAXFORMULACACHESIZE",
    "description" : "Specify the maximum size of the formula cache to be made available for calculating members with formulas.",
    "syntax" : "MAXFORMULACACHESIZE [dbname] n",
    "example" : "MAXFORMULACACHESIZE 2048",
    "configured" : false
  } ]
}
